Safe, effective family planning is key to 'empowering people, developing nations' – UN


According to the UN Population Fund(UNFPA), “Some 214 million women in developing countries who want to avoid pregnancy are not using safe and effective family planning methods, for reasons ranging from lack of access to information or services to lack of support from their partners or communities.” In developing countries, there are still some people needing safe and effective family planning which can reduce maternal death and avert 67 million unintended pregnancies.

Natalia Kanem, UNFPA Acting Executive Director mentioned that better health care including family planning can support sustainable development and empower women to finish schools and participate in economic activities, which can increase house income.
